As per your complain Clonate is a steroid based cream containing
Clobetasol and although steroid creams initially shows wonderful effects on face by reducing pigmentation and brightening the face..
But long term use has severe side effects like increased darkness or pimentation of skin, skin thinning, pimples, inflammation, rashes, itching, excess hair growth and dilated veins under the skin..
I would suggest you to
consult a Dermatologist who can evaluate you clinically and also advise you a low potency steroid cream that has to be used for a week regularly and then gradually tapering down the use and then will be stopped gradually..
It will help in preventing side effects of sudden withdrawal..
